SpletIf X and Y are two random vectors de ned on the same probability space and with joint density p(x;y), the marginal pdf of X is ˇ(x) = ∫ p(x;y)dy. It can be used to determine the probability of any set A de ned entirely in terms X, i.e. P[A] = ∫ A p(x;y)dxdy = ∫ A (∫ p(x;y)dy) dx = ∫ A ˇ(x)dx: The second equality follows because the ... SpletIn probability theory, a probability density function (pdf), or density of a continuous random variable, is a function that describes the relative likelihood for this random variable to take on a given value. I am confused about the meaning of 'relative likelihood' because it certainly does not mean probability!

The probability that a bacterium lives exactly 5 hours is equal to zero. A lot of bacteria live for approximately 5 hours, but there is no chance that any … Prikaži več Unlike a probability, a probability density function can take on values greater than one; for example, the uniform distribution on the interval [0, 1/2] has probability density f(x) = 2 for 0 ≤ x ≤ 1/2 and f(x) = 0 elsewhere.
